Single hole hydraulic foot pedal is a common control valve commonly used for manually operating hydraulic or pneumatic systems. It consists of a pedal and a single hole valve body. During operation, the user opens or closes a single hole in the valve body by stepping or applying pressure to the pedal. Step valves are typically used in hydraulic or pneumatic systems to control the flow of fluids, such as starting or stopping mechanical equipment, adjusting the speed of hydraulic cylinders, etc.
